BBQ Chicken Drumsticks with Fries & Buns: A Classic, Flavor-Packed Meal

Serve this BBQ Chicken Drumsticks with Fries & Buns with extra condiments like ketchup, ranch dressing, or coleslaw on the side for added flavor.
Storage: Store any leftover drumsticks and fries in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. Reheat in the oven to maintain the crispiness of the fries.
Variations:

Spicy BBQ Chicken Drumsticks: Add some cayenne pepper or chili powder to the seasoning for a spicy kick.
Sweet and Tangy BBQ: Use a sweet barbecue sauce and add a splash of apple cider vinegar to balance the sweetness.
Loaded Fries: Top your fries with melted cheese, crispy bacon bits, and chopped green onions for a loaded version.
Vegetarian Option: Replace the drumsticks with BBQ grilled vegetables like mushrooms, zucchini, and bell peppers for a plant-based alternative.
FAQ:

Can I use drumsticks with skin on or off?
You can use either! However, leaving the skin on helps the chicken stay juicy and allows the barbecue sauce to adhere better.

Can I grill the chicken instead of baking it?
Yes, grilling the chicken drumsticks gives them an extra smoky flavor. Preheat your grill to medium-high and cook the drumsticks for 20-25 minutes, turning occasionally, then brush with barbecue sauce in the last few minutes of grilling.

What kind of barbecue sauce should I use?
You can use any kind of barbecue sauce you like—sweet, tangy, smoky, or spicy. For a homemade touch, try making your own sauce with ingredients like ketchup, brown sugar, vinegar, and spices.

Can I make this meal ahead of time?
You can prep the chicken and fries ahead of time and store them in the refrigerator. Reheat the chicken and fries in the oven before serving for the best results.
